Ernie, I think your wheels are looking great, but a spacer will help in the back.
The offset question is a good one....wheels have a + or - for offset. Essentially (hope this comes out right) the offset is how far in or out the wheel is made from the center (centerline)...this is what dictates how much of a lip a wheel does or does not have. If you look at your paperwork you should see something that lists a number (for example +15, or +20) that is usually after the rim size.
Like mine are... 19x8.5 +15 offset in the front, and 19x9.5 +20 Offset in the rear. If you have two different offsets (not too likely) for the fronts and backs....then you might need to trade fronts for backs. Hopefully this helps and you can find your offsets to post here.

Originally Posted by VIZAGE
42 is going to be your offset. Which according to the chart is the highest offset you can get in that size. Which is bad for you? The lowest offset they sell is +30mm. Which would of been the best case for you. And by looking at the pics, your wheels are sunken in bad. I would say a 25mm spacer would be your best bet.
+eleventy billion on the tire size. The rear looks really undersized which is not helping your cause. If you are running +42 all around, I would put the 20mm spacer on the front and get a 25mm for rear. Next time get a 275/35 tire on the rear.
